Warning Signs You Need Ceiling Water Damage Repair
Ignoring these warning signs can lead to costly repairs, structural damage, and even health risks. Our team wants to help you catch these issues early, so you can avoid the headache and expense.
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
Don’t ignore that persistent smell; it could be a sign of mold growth or water damage. Our team will investigate and fix the issue before it gets worse.
Water Stains on Your Ceiling
Act fast when you spot water stains or discoloration on your ceiling. It’s a sign of a potential leak or water damage issue.
Peeling Paint or Wallpaper
Don’t delay if you notice peeling paint or wallpaper; it could be a sign of water damage or high humidity.
Water Droplets on Your Ceiling
Don’t wait to investigate if you see water droplets on your ceiling; it could be a sign of a leak or water damage issue.
Warped or Buckled Ceiling Tiles
Don’t ignore warped or buckled ceiling tiles; they could be a sign of water damage or structural issues.
Visible Water Damage on Your Walls
Act quickly if you spot visible water damage on your walls; it could be a sign of a larger issue.
Ceiling Water Damage Repair v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ional
| Situation | DIY? | Call a Pro? | Why |
|---|---|---|---|
| Small leak with minimal damage | Yes | No | You can handle it yourself with basic tools and materials. |
| Large water damage with structural issues | No | Yes | You need expert help to ensure your ceiling is safe and secure. |
| Hidden water damage behind walls or ceilings | No | Yes | You need specialized equipment and expertise to detect and fix the issue. |
| Water damage with health risks (mold, mildew) | No | Yes | You need professional help to safely remove and clean the affected area. |
| Complex repair or reconstruction work | No | Yes | You need expert technicians to ensure a seamless and durable repair. |
| Emergency situation with immediate response needed | No | Yes | You need our 24/7 emergency response team to act quickly and prevent further damage. |

Common Questions About Ceiling Water Damage Repair
Is Ceiling Water Damage Repair Covered by Insurance?
Yes many insurance policies cover Ceiling Water Damage Repair. Our team will work with your insurance provider to ensure a smooth claims process. We’ll help you navigate the paperwork and ensure you receive the compensation you deserve.
How Long Does Ceiling Water Damage Repair Take?
Typically 3-5 days depending on the severity of the damage and the size of the affected area. Our team will work efficiently to get your home back to normal as soon as possible.
Is Ceiling Water Damage Repair a Health Risk?
Yes if left untreated, Ceiling Water Damage can lead to mold growth, mildew, and other health risks. Our team will safely remove and clean the affected area to prevent any health hazards.
Can I Do Ceiling Water Damage Repair Myself?
No unless you have extensive experience and the right equipment. Ceiling Water Damage Repair needs specialized knowledge and expertise to ensure a safe and durable repair. Our team is here to help.
What Causes Ceiling Water Damage?
Leaks, condensation, and poor ventilation are common causes of Ceiling Water Damage. Our team will investigate the source of the issue and provide recommendations to prevent future damage.
